Many years ago the Catto family ran hotels in both Aberdeen and Stonehaven. Latterly they owned one in Aberdeen's Riverside Drive. In the foyer, a dinner gong called diners to the table. Consisting of three brass artillery shell casings and mounted on a wooden frame the shell markings indicate that once fired, they had been sent to Canada for re-filling prior to being fired once again.
